Pyplot 정규분포곡선 그리기

Jmnote (토론 | 기여)님의 2020년 5월 12일 (화) 22:41 판 (새 문서: ==개요== ;파이썬 정규분포곡선 그리기 ==방법 1: lambda== <source lang='python' run> import numpy as np import matplotlib.pyplot as plt m = 100 s = 15 x = np.linspac...)
(차이) ← 이전 판 | 최신판 (차이) | 다음 판 → (차이)

1 개요

파이썬 정규분포곡선 그리기

2 방법 1: lambda

import numpy as np
import matplotlib.pyplot as plt 

m = 100
s = 15

x = np.linspace(m-3*s, m+3*s, 100)
y = (lambda x: 1/(s*(2*np.pi)**.5) * np.exp(-(x-m)**2/(2*s**2)))(x)
plt.plot(x, y)
plt.show()

3 방법 2: scipy

import numpy as np
import scipy.stats as stats
import matplotlib.pyplot as plt

m = 100
s = 15

x = np.linspace(m-3*s, m+3*s, 100)
y = stats.norm.pdf(x, m, s)
plt.plot(x, y)
plt.show()

4 같이 보기

문서 댓글 ({{ doc_comments.length }})
{{ comment.name }} {{ comment.created | snstime }}